Mobile phone, AK-47with magazine recover at Pathankot airbase; NIA interrogated Salwinder Singh

New Delhi :-According to the Home Ministry statement, a mobile phone, an AK-47 magazine including telescope were recovered from the Indian Air Force base in Pathankot on Monday.
Punjab Police officer Salwinder Singh will be interrogated by the National Investigation Agency again on Tuesday, according to the authorities report. “A 10-member team of the National Investigation Agency, led by a deputy inspector general of police-rank, continued the search operation in the area where the struggle with the terrorists occurred. The statement said that Salwinder Singh will again be interrogated on Tuesday as the process could not be completed on Monday. “A Black Corner notice is being issued to the Interpol for the identification of the bodies of the four slain terrorists,” the central agency said. “The NIA teams have continued to interrogation Salwinder Singh’s friend named Rajesh Verma as well as his cook Madan Gopal in Punjab. Madan Gopal will be called for interrogating at the National Investigation Agency headquarters in Delhi and the date of his interrogating will be intimated in due course,” the home ministry statement said.
